United distillers turns to compass

The business and industry division of Compass has beaten rivals Gardner Merchant and Sutcliffe in a three-way pitch to win what is believed to be Scotland's biggest multi-site industry contract.

The contract, with spirits company United Distillers, covers 16 sites previously split between a number of contractors, including Gardner Merchant and Sutcliffe. Compass previously ran none of the sites.

United Distillers held 18 month of talks with the three contractors in preparation for merging the sites under one contractor.

The deal is worth £5m a year in turnover and involves catering for more than 4,000 staff at various sites, including warehouses, distilleries and offices.

From next month Compass will begin introducing some of its New Famous Foods brands to the sites, including Pizza Hut and Upper Crust. It is also developing a brand specifically for United Distillers.

  • Compass Group's Scandinavian Service Partner subsidiary is to acquire Norwegian group Stavanger Catering at the end of this month. Stavanger, which has an annual turnover of £10m, is best known for its off-shore contracts on North Sea platforms.
